How much does an Economic Modeling/Forecasting Analyst I make in Adolph, MN? The average Economic Modeling/Forecasting Analyst I salary in Adolph, MN is $91,880 as of April 24, 2024, but the range typically falls between $76,880 and $105,140.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Percentile | Salary | Location | Last Updated |
10th Percentile Economic Modeling/Forecasting Analyst I Salary | $63,223 | Adolph,MN | April 24, 2024 |
25th Percentile Economic Modeling/Forecasting Analyst I Salary | $76,880 | Adolph,MN | April 24, 2024 |
50th Percentile Economic Modeling/Forecasting Analyst I Salary | $91,880 | Adolph,MN | April 24, 2024 |
75th Percentile Economic Modeling/Forecasting Analyst I Salary | $105,140 | Adolph,MN | April 24, 2024 |
90th Percentile Economic Modeling/Forecasting Analyst I Salary | $117,213 | Adolph,MN | April 24, 2024 |
The Economic Modeling/Forecasting Analyst I organizes data into report format and arranges graphic illustrations of research findings. Conducts research and analysis on economic data/trends and provides interpretation. Being an Economic Modeling/Forecasting Analyst I prepares reports for management indicating business implications. Assists in analyzing economic conditions by professional knowledge and application. In addition, Economic Modeling/Forecasting Analyst I requ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a Supervisor or Manager. Being an Economic Modeling/Forecasting Analyst I gains ex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. Occ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Working as an Economic Modeling/Forecasting Analyst I typically requires 2 to 4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
